    This kid…HS running back coming into LSU as a Freshman… is being talked about by grown men in all seriousness using comparisons like Herschel Walker, Bo Jackson, Adrian Peterson… and Michael Jordan.

    http://www.sportingnews.com/ncaa-football/story/2014-07-16/sec-media-days-2014-leonard-fournette-lsu-freshman-next-great-thing-adrian-peterson-michael-jordan?utm_source=zergnet.com&utm_medium=referral&utm_campaign=zergnet_220183

    Leornard Fournette.

    The dood runs away from people. He runs OVER people. From the video, you can see he’s got SOME of what draws the comparisons… wiggle to evade, balance and strength to run through tackles, speed to run away, quick feet to make defenders slow down. He can chop step OR long stride and for someone who looks pretty big, he gets through the gears awfully fast. He doesn’t look like a 4.3 guy to me, but once he’s got some time at LSU under his belt, I can see him getting solidly into the low 4.4 and much stronger.

    I have to say, I’ve NEVER seen upperclassmen genuflect for a freshman and anoint him like is happening with this kid…and CERTAINLY not a position not a QB. Even after going through the six weeks of padless practices, the defense is in awe and are only hoping they can corral him once the pads come on.

    If he is the phenom that LSU seems to think they have, then we’re going to see someone truly special in college football this year…
